Round Rock Texas Short Form Lease for Drug Store is a legal document that outlines the terms and conditions of a rental agreement between a landlord and a tenant specifically for a drug store located in Round Rock, Texas. This lease is typically used for short-term rental agreements, usually lasting for a period of one to three years. The Round Rock Texas Short Form Lease for Drug Store encompasses various key aspects related to the rental agreement. It includes information about the parties involved, such as the landlord's and tenant's names and contact details. The lease further elaborates on the property being rented, specifying the address and any common areas or facilities included. This lease also outlines the lease term, including the start and end dates, as well as the agreed-upon rent amount and any additional fees or charges. It defines the payment terms, such as the due date for rent and any accepted payment methods. Furthermore, it may also include provisions related to rent increases, security deposits, and late payment penalties. This short form lease for drug stores in Round Rock, Texas, may also include clauses pertaining to maintenance and repairs. It outlines the responsibilities of both the landlord and the tenant in maintaining the property, including who is responsible for repairs and any associated costs. Additionally, this lease may cover provisions related to insurance requirements, use restrictions, and compliance with local and state laws and regulations. It may also specify any permitted alterations or improvements that the tenant can make to the property. Some variations of the Round Rock Texas Short Form Lease for Drug Store may include specific terms tailored for different types of drug stores. For instance, there may be separate leases for retail pharmacies, compounding pharmacies, or specialty pharmacies. These leases may include specific provisions related to the storage and handling of pharmaceutical products, compliance with pharmacy regulations, or the installation of specialized equipment. In Texas, a lease between a landlord and tenant survives a sale when the landlord sells the home to a new owner unless the lease explicitly states otherwise in writing. This means that if your landlord sells the house you're living in, the new owner is assuming the current lease.

Be aware that if you are in a month-to-month tenancy, the landlord or the tenant only must give 30-days' notice before ending the lease. If the term of the lease is more than 1 year it must be in writing or it is unenforceable.

Often, month-to-month leases are verbal, so the terms can seem murky. But Texas law is clear?both landlords and tenants can end their agreement at any time, as long as they give the other person 30 days' advance notice.
